A man gives a thumbs up towards a group of California Highway Patrol officers after a demonstration against the New York City grand jury decision to not indict in the death of Eric Garner turned violent in Berkeley, California December 8, 2014. A New York City grand jury decision not to charge white police officer Daniel Pantaleo who killed Garner, an unarmed black man, with a chokehold sparked outrage and protests on Wednesday, and the U.S. Justice Department said it would investigate the incident.
